Electric Vehicle Charging Procurement

At a meeting of the Cabinet on 3 December 2019, the County Council adopted an Electric Vehicle Strategy. This strategy sets out the County Council’s vision for electric vehicles across the county, and the interventions required to deliver this vision. One of the actions is to enable a comprehensive and cohesive public charging solution on public land by appointing a market-based partner to provide the charging point network.
